Summary:Abstract The paper presents forms of recreation undertaken in the rural areas of the Bug River communes of the Mazowieckie Voivodeship, as well as barriers and factors that favor agritourism and eco-tourism. Material and methods The research, using the diagnostic survey method, was conducted in 2018 in communes located in the Bug River Valley, located in the Masovian Voivodeship. There were 36 owners of agritourism farms whose holdings were considered conventional or organic, or were in the transition from conventional to organic production. Results Studies have shown that tourists the most frequently chosen form of leisure activities: hiking, biking and walking, while the least often: engaging in farm work. Conclusions The factors having the greatest impact on the development of rural tourism in the Bug River Valley are natural values, peace and tranquility prevailing in the area. The biggest barriers are the fear of investing, lack of own financial resources and difficult access to aid funds.
